Re: Point of wrong window used in read-from-minibuffer?


From: Richard Stallman
Subject: Re: Point of wrong window used in read-from-minibuffer?
Date: Wed, 27 Apr 2005 14:37:39 -0400

    As I said, I agree with the general idea that save-window-excursion
    shouldn't affect point, but I indeed think it's more important that it
    shouldn't cause any window's cursor to move.

    Copying the value of one window's point to another window's point is (to me)
    always a bug.

    So, yes, I really think it should be changed.  I doubt it's risky, but
    there's no hurry, so we can keep it for post-22.

I am sure it is risky.  There is, or was, code that depended on the
precise details of this behavior.

Perhaps none will break with the specific change that you have in
mind.  Or perhaps yes some will break.  We don't know--so it is risky.
